Living in San Francisco, I watched Montana and Young for years without being a fan of either. Steve Young was the best QB I ever saw.

Unfortunately, for whatever reason, black players didn't really have the opportunity to play quarterback until recent years, so the pool is limited. Frankly, despite his struggles this year, I would rate Donovan McNabb very very high, as well as Warren Moon and Randall Cunningham.

I'm pleased that we're almost at the stage where this becomes a strange question. I had to really think about who was black and who wasn't, but I do have to go with Cunningham for consistent production. I was very high on Daunte until this year.

I agree.

"Black QB" to me isn't a significant NFL term anymore....look at the NFL today with Vick, Mcnabb, Culpepper, Batch, Stewart, Wright, Banks, Davies, Mcnair, Campbell etc. etc. When I was growing up, if you saw 3 black QB's in the league that was suprising.
